An excellent opportunity has arisen for an experienced Principal Mechanical Design Engineer to take a leading role within a forward-thinking organisation supporting major water and wastewater infrastructure programmes. This position offers the chance to influence engineering strategy, guide standards, and provide expert leadership across technically challenging projects, while contributing to sustainable asset delivery and innovation in the sector.

Role Overview

The successful candidate will act as a senior technical authority for mechanical engineering, responsible for shaping project requirements, driving engineering quality, and delivering robust solutions.

Key responsibilities include:

  • Defining clear and accurate technical requirements to support effective project delivery
  • Enhancing mechanical asset standards to improve performance and efficiency
  • Leading the design and assurance of mechanical systems within water and wastewater environments
  • Overseeing technically focused projects and providing mentorship to engineering teams
  • Providing technical sign-off and assurance throughout project lifecycle stages
  • Supporting the evaluation and introduction of new technologies
